Voy Por Ustedes seeks Lexus glory

ALAN KING has confirmed former Queen Mother Champion Chase winner Voy Por Ustedes will run in the Lexus Chase at Leopardstown on Monday.

The eight-year-old had finished third in the King George VI Chase, just over eight lengths behind Kauto Star, on his only other start over three miles last season.

Although he finished third behind Albertas Run on his reappearance this term, King expects him to improve for that Ascot outing.

“With the thaw supposedly on its way we are off to Ireland,” said King yesterday.

“Voy Por Ustedes is in cracking form, and he would have finished much closer to Albertas Run at Ascot had he jumped better.

“He always needs his first race to blow away the cobwebs so I was not too worried and he has been in great form at home since.

“We think that he has a big chance,” said the Barbury Castle handler.
